WebApr 8, 2015 · What led to the discovery of Picasso's stolen art was that these two were accused of the bigger crime of stealing the "Mona Lisa." Both were questioned during investigations, and Apollinaire -- who had signed an agreement to "burn down the Louvre" -- accused Picasso of the crime. WebIn 1937, Picasso expressed his outrage against war with Guernica, his enormous mural-sized painting displayed to millions of visitors at the Paris World’s Fair. It has since become the twentieth century’s most powerful indictment against war, a painting that still feels intensely relevant today. Pablo Picasso, Guernica, 1937, oil on canvas ... WebOct 28, 2024 · Table of Contents show. 1. He was a child prodigy who born to become an artist. Pablo Picasso was born on October 25, 1881, in Málaga, a city in the Andalusia region in southern Spain. His father was named Don José Ruiz y Blasco and he was a painter who specialized in depicting birds. His father was also a professor of art at the …
